The Intel CM8070104422310 is an embedded microprocessor designed for a wide range of applications requiring efficient processing and low power consumption. This processor is part of Intel's embedded solutions, offering a balance of performance and power efficiency, making it suitable for various industrial and commercial uses.
Applications
- Industrial automation systems requiring real-time processing.
- Point-of-sale (POS) systems for retail and hospitality environments.
- Digital signage solutions for advertising and information displays.
- Thin client devices for virtualized desktop infrastructure.
- Network appliances such as routers and firewalls.
- Medical devices requiring reliable and efficient computing.
